Management Meeting Minutes — Q3 Cash-Flow Forecast

Attendees: heads of department, chaired by Priya at Oakendale House.

Marco walked us through the Q3 forecast: receivables from the Tarnbrook contract land later than hoped, so we're tight in August. Everyone agreed to defer non-essential spend until September. Ruth will chase the two biggest overdue accounts. Overall position is fine, just lumpy. Please read the appended note before your team briefings.

confidential, yafof-tawef: The finance team signed off on a budget of $34.3 million for Project Zorox. The renewal with Aldethax Freight closes at $12.7 million a year, 10 percent below the last contract.

Subject: DR drill follow-up — Squatwatch scanner

Hey future maintainers,

Quick note from yesterday's disaster-recovery drill: we restored the Squatwatch typo-squatting scanner from cold backup and it came up clean, though the mirror feed took two retries. If you ever need to redo this, the restore script lives in the ops repo. To unlock the backup archive, use the passphrase below.

vault phrase of yaguf-hahaf = druath-holix

The StallSense occupancy feed exposes per-level counts for each garage, refreshed every 30 seconds. Plugin authors should poll the `/occupancy` endpoint no more than twice per minute; stale reads return the last known snapshot with a timestamp. All requests must be authenticated. For sandbox development, authenticate against the internal gateway using the key that follows.

app token of fajop-fahif = qvz4-AnML

Key Ceremony Checklist — Gallerie Audio-Guide App (Wrenfold Museum)

- Confirm two custodians present.
- Verify signing laptop offline; checksum the build of EchoDocent v4.
- Rotate the tour-content signing key; archive the old one.
- Record witness initials in the ledger.
- Test one guide device end-to-end before sealing.
- Store the shard envelopes in the annex safe; restore access requires the phrase below.

recovery phrase for yajef-fahag: ulaax-lamix-kasael-casael-gilox-istwyn-gorox-prawyn-kaseth